The Count of Monte Cristo returns! New series adaptation of French novel partly filming in Malta
The series stars the renowned British actor, Sam Claflin.

Emma Galea

As reported by Variety, a new series adaptation based on French novel, The Count of Monte Cristo is currently filming in Italy, France and Malta!

This marks the second time an adaptation of the Alexandre Dumas novel was filmed here in Malta, after the original 2002 film was largely shot in Valletta.

This time round, the adaptation will be directed by the two-time Palme d’Or and Oscar winner, Bille August and is currently filming on location in France, Italy and Malta.

It will star Peaky Blinders and Hunger Games actor, Sam Claflin in the leading role of Edmond Dantes, a 19-year-old sailor who was falsely accused of treason and is imprisoned on a horrifying island fortress off Marseille. After many years, he finally escapes and assumes the identity of the Count of Monte Cristo as he plans to take revenge on all those who wronged him.

Other confirmed cast members include Ana Girardot, Mikkel Boe Følsgaard, Blake Ritson, Karla-Simone Spence, Michele Riondino, Lino Guanciale, Gabriella Pession and Nicolas Maupas.

No release date has been announced as of yet.
